      Exploring the allure of political violence, this book delves into the Muhajir Qaumi Movement (MQM) in Pakistan, highlighting its impact on the urban youth of Karachi and beyond. Oskar Verkaaik combines anthropological fieldwork and historical analysis to reveal how the MQM has mobilized the Muhajir population, leading to significant ethnic-religious violence. The narrative emphasizes the complexities of state formation and the interplay of nationalism and religion, offering a critical perspective on the nature of violence in contemporary society.
